It may be a high price (or not) for a used CH30, depending of the optics it is bundled with.

You can take pictures with any microscope but a trinocular head is most desirable, also the usual objectives with this kind of student microscopes are the lower end achromats (EA...and so). For micrography at least Plan objectives are recommended, also Dark field and phase contrast condensers are desirable options to have.
